When a person suffers a heart attack due to alcoholic cardiomyopathy, it is especially likely to be fatal because:?

It is especially likely to be fatal because it is unexpected.
There are usually no symptoms to indicate that a person is suffering from alcoholic cardiomyopathy. This means that the heart attack can happen at any time, and the patient won't know the reason why because he or she didn't feel any pain or other symptoms.
